My biggest wish for future versions would be an extension to the bootloader
installation module: Let the user choose between an MBR and a /root
installation of GRUB/LILO. That would make it easier to try out ROCK, as one
could install it on an existing multiboot system as an additional system
without destroying the existing bootloader. And the easier it is to try it
out, the more people will, I think.
